"Akito of the Lost Kingdom" version Glasgow here is different!
GlasgowIs a fourth-generation Nightmare frame developed by the Holy Britannia Empire, is also the first aircraft were used in combat. Cockpit escape mechanism and slash Harken, land spinner, such as the fact sphere, the basic equipment of Nightmare frame is mounted.


In fact, the same!?
Of the version of "Akito of the Lost Kingdom" Glasgow, when compared to the version of "Lelouch of the Rebellion", integrated type in which a firmly, whole body over the fine detailing, such as the distinctive marking, it is very different. But in fact, this two bodies are the same aircraft. According to the new representation method of "3D animation" is the re-design has been carried out.
